    摘要: To detect bands in an electrophoresis capillary tube having a liquid separating medium, a light source and a light detector of a monitor are positioned on opposite sides of the capillary tube with the light source transmitting light through a first slit and light passing to the detector through a second slit after it has passed through the capillary tube. The first and second slits are aligned with the direction of motion of bands, have a maximum length of less than 500 micrometers and a maximum width of less than 200 micrometers. There are no vertical lengths in the capillary tube having a dimension greater than one third of its length between a sample injecting end and a detecting end of the capillary tube. A sample injector includes a vacuum chamber communicating with one end of the capillary tube to pull sample into the other end and a pressure sensor to measure the pressure in said vacuum chamber and generate a signal indicative thereof and integrate it to indicate the amount of sample pulled into the system.

    摘要: To reduce tailing, the frit at the outlet to the liquid chromatographic column has a diameter substantially equal to that of the inside diameter of the outlet end of the column and less than two millimeters. It is held directly against the packing of the column within a cylindrical member having a shoulder with a central aperture at least the size of the diameter of the frit and cylindrical walls which are fastened to resist force in the direction of the axis of the column from its inlet to its outlet. A gasket seals the cylindrical holder against the column wall. The frit is formed of gold-plated nickel spheres sintered together at a temperature lower than the gold-nickel eutectic temperature of 950 degrees Celsius but above the phase-immiscibility temperature of 720 degrees Celsius. The size and shape of the frit is selected to reduce tailing by causing the flow path from the column to be uniform.

    摘要: To stabilize flow rate in a single-stroke, syringe-type high pressure pump to a constant value after turn-on, a control system increases the pump speed until equilibrium conditions are reached and then pumps at the preset rate. In one embodiment, the control system senses the maximum rate of change of pressure, detects a pressure when the rate of change is two-thirds of the maximum, increases the pump rate until the pressure is three times that at the value of the detected pressure and begins pumping at the preset constant flow rate. In other embodiments: (1) a pumping system is operated at a flow rate ten times the preset flow rate and, when the time derivative of the pressure has dropped to nine tenths of its maximum, the pump motor speed is reduced to the preset flow rate; (2) the outflow of the column is measured under no load conditions at the desired flow rate and when a column is connected, the pumping speed is increased until the same outflow results before reducing the pumping rate; and (3) the system is operated in a constant pressure mode to a point at which the pressure is estimated to provide the desired flow rate, the flow rate measured, and if the flow rate is not the preset one, a new pressure measurement is set and the procedure repeated.

    摘要: To scan gels optically, a gel scanner includes a gel holder and an optical system mounted for motion with respect to each other. The optical system includes a tungsten halogen lamp, first aperture, second aperture, beam splitter and first and second light paths; the first aperture having a dimension in the direction of motion of the gel with respect to the optical system of less than 0.5 millimeter and a dimension in a direction transverse to the direction of motion of less than 10 millimeters. The lamp and first aperture are mounted on one side of said gel holder and the second aperture is mounted on the other side of said gel holder. The beam splitter transmits light in a first direction along the first light path and in a second direction along a second light path with the: (1) first light path including a first photodetector and an interference filter for passing light within the range of 400 nanometers wavelength to 700 nanometers wavelength to it; and (2) the second light path having a second photodetector.

    摘要: To stabilize flow rate in a single-stroke, syringe-type high pressure pump at a constant value after turn-on, a control system increases the pump speed until equilibrium conditions are reached and then pumps at the present rate. In one embodiment, the system is operated in a constant pressure mode under the control of a feedback system to a point at which the pressure is estimated to provide the desired flow rate, with feedback being provided from a pressure measurement and from a flow rate measurement. The feedback from the flow measurement is increased logarithmically with the rate of pumping prior to being compared with the pressure error signal and the comparison between the previous error signal and the logarithmic flow rate signal is used to control the speed of pumping.

    摘要: To increase precision of flow in multiple channels of a peristaltic pump, a plurality of spring biased cassettes are mounted to cooperate with a spool having a plurality of elongated rollers which orbit about its center so that each elongated roller in succession compresses a plurality of flexible tubes in the channels against corresponding cam surfaces in the cassettes, spaced from the rollers by surfaces of the cassettes which are in contact with the rolles. In each cassette, the cam is mounted between side plates against which the rollers roll, which are spring biased against the rollers and hinged at a center location to provide precision determined only by the precision of the cam to side plate edge dimension. The cam is shaped to reduce pulses during roller lift-off from the cam surface to provide for pulse-free flow.

    摘要: To reduce noise in an absorbance monitor in which the light source is a feedback controlled deuterium lamp, a mirror focuses light from a part of the central bright spot in the deuterium lamp through a small aperture in an aperture plate which blocks all other light passing through the optical detecting and electrical sensor station. The light passing through the aperture is split into two unpolarized beams within the optical detecting and electrical sensor station, one of which is transmitted through an aperture optically at least as large as the image of the aperture near the lamp and into a flow cell to sense the absorbance or transmittance of an effluent. After the sensing beam has passed through the effluent, it is electrically compared with the other beam which has been passed through an aperture to cancel out the common-mode noise and in some applications the absorbance or transmittance which may be due to the solvent or other carrier of the sample.
